  Factoid - Wednesday, June 3, 2026
Posted Under: Factoid • Misc. Topics • Stock Market

Total net assets invested in U.S. money market funds totaled $7.78 trillion on 5/27/26, an increase of 12.0% year-over-year from $6.95 trillion on 5/28/25, according to weekly data from Bloomberg and the Investment Company Institute. Total net assets invested in so-called “government” money market funds, which restrict their holdings to U.S. Treasuries and agency debt, increased by 13.2% to $6.41 trillion over the same period.
